我最近在我的电脑上安装了Dotfuscator 4.10,我已经在上面运行了VS 2012。当我尝试在VS中嵌入Dotfusscator时,一切都很好(我的意思是独立的GUI应用程序运行得很好)。
只是为了尝试,我创建了一个小的解决方案(没有TFS/VSS),其中包含一个C++/clr应用程序、一个C++/-clr dll和一个C#应用程序。
然后我添加了一个Dotfuscator项目。在这个项目中,我添加了三个dll/exe其他项目的输出。
当我尝试重新构建解决方案时,有人要求我保存.dotfuproj文件。奇怪和不正常的行为,文件应该自动保存,而不会提示我。好的,我选择覆盖现有文件(毕竟应该自动完成)。我得到了错误对象引用没有设置为对象的实例我不得不取消操作,无法构建解决方案。
请注意,如果我试图用其他名称保存dotfuproj文件,我会观察到同样的行为。此外,文件不是R/O。
我的问题是:有人经历过这个问题吗?有什么解决方案吗?谢谢你的帮助!
您可以尝试删除您的Dotfuscator项目,然后创建一个新项目。如果这不起作用,请尝试使用对Dotfuscator项目的直接输入,而不是使用解决方案中另一个项目的输出。